✦ Synopsis


A multidimensional Fokker-Planck-Kramer equation for rotational relaxation of small solutes in complex liquids is developed wherein collective solvent effects are explicitly represented by rotating torques and stochastic fields. A simplified version of the model is apptied to interpret the breakdown of the Hubbard-Einstein relation at high viscosities.
